What I Read Last Week

Picture
Picture
Picture
My Life in France by Julia Child (This was my book club book for the month. We each picked a biography to read, then shared about it at our meeting on Friday. It was a lot of fun!)
Slipping Into Paradise: Why I Live in New Zealand by Jeffrey Moussaieff Masson (Not my favorite book of my Circumreading the World challenge, to say the least.)
Anne's House of Dreams by L.M. Montgomery (I love revisiting Anne during this time of year!)

What I'm Reading Now

Picture
Picture
Blue Latitudes: Boldly Going Where Captain Cook Has Gone Before by Tony Horwitz (I'm only about 50 pages in, but this is a really fun read so far.)
The Picture of Dorian Gray by Oscar Wilde (I've always thought this was supposed to be a creepy book, but I'm nearly halfway through and it's like any other Victorian novel so far. Does it get creepier?)

What's Coming Up Next

My library is doing Blind Date with a Book, so I'm hoping to stop there this week and pick up my next surprise read. I've seen this around, but haven't had a chance to participate, so I'm pretty excited!
